I was sick of having the oldest car at school drop-off, so I spent $16,000 on a newer vehicle. Now I have buyer's remorse.
The author bought her first new car and is experiencing buyer's remorse. Courtesy of Krisann Valdez For years, I owned older cars that I bought outright, but I recently wanted something newer. I bought a 2022 Honda Odyssey with around 53,000 miles for $33,819; I put $11,000 down. My family and I loved the new car at first, but now I don't think it's worth the price tag.
